Overview

The described fund focuses on investing primarily in U.S. Treasury securities, embracing a strategic approach known as "bond laddering". This strategy encompasses the acquisition of bonds with various maturities, specifically targeting those that mature between 3 and 10 years. To enhance its investment portfolio, the fund is committed to allocating at least 80% of its total resources, which also includes any borrowed funds intended for investment purposes, towards the securities included in the index. The index in question has been carefully crafted to capture the performance of the bond laddering technique when applied to U.S. Treasury obligations, offering a meticulous assessment on an annual basis as of the last business day of February each year.

  • Bond Laddering Strategy Implementation
  • The fund employs a bond laddering strategy, a sophisticated investment technique that involves purchasing bonds with varying maturities. This approach allows the fund to benefit from different interest rate environments, reducing the overall risk of the investment portfolio. The laddering strategy aids in managing cash flow more efficiently, providing a more consistent return for investors. By reinvesting the proceeds from maturing bonds into new securities, the fund is able to continuously adapt its portfolio in response to changing market conditions, securing advantages in various interest rate scenarios.
